Output ec29681d3137a4c68cfe717a6e46eba24d1e70c237a071412294e43f8f09cca8:1

value
608000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ce06c6a17cb4d5874eab34140d48a9cf6a22967 OP_EQUAL
address
3EXuNcnJivfzqpieR9qYR2pRwUaWTyow88
transaction
ec29681d3137a4c68cfe717a6e46eba24d1e70c237a071412294e43f8f09cca8
spent
true